Our verdict
CoCounsel Legal is Thomson Reuters' AI-powered legal assistant designed for law firms and corporate legal departments. At $225 per user per month, it's built for lawyers billing by the hour, not businesses managing their own contracts. The platform excels at legal research and contract review for professional legal work, but the per-user pricing model makes it prohibitively expensive for business teams. A 10-person team would pay $27,000 annually just for contract tools, when most businesses need straightforward contract management, not legal research databases. The law firm focus means features like client billing, matter management, and legal research integration that businesses don't need drive up costs.
Pros & cons
What users like
- Thomson Reuters backing - integrated with legal research databases
- Agentic AI workflows - independently executes complex tasks
- Bulk document review - up to 10,000 documents
What users dislike
- Per-user pricing - cost explosion as teams grow ($225/user)
- Requires Westlaw integration for best value - ecosystem lock-in
- Law firm focus - not optimized for SMB/business contracts
Pricing
Per-user subscription
CoCounsel Core starts at $225/user/month (volume discounts available). Can be bundled with Westlaw Precision.
